單機雙核心可以灌mpich or mpich2嗎? - Linux

Madame avatar
By Madame
at 2008-11-16T15:49

Table of Contents

※ 引述《ICBM ( .)》之銘言:
: ※ 引述《Adama (So Say We All.)》之銘言:
: : -np 2是指在一個process slot (通常就是對應到一個physical cpu)
: : 上跑兩個copies of program。如果沒指定-np #的話預設是一個process
: : slot跑一個copy of program。這不是平行化的意思,因為所跑的program
: : 是彼此獨立的,就好像同時執行很多個同樣的程式不能叫平行化吧!? :p
: 我目前在我的實驗室跑的電磁學模擬程式就是這樣平行的。
當然廣義來講,能把一份工作以倍數分開,在倍數分之一的時間內完成,
就算達到平行化的目的。不過真正的平行化應該還包含一些特徵,比如
說fork, sync和collect等動作,不然以原po的例子來說,他其實根本不
用管平行化,就寫一個single thread program,同時跑兩個,各處理一
半的data input就可以用到雙核了啊!XD 只是如果有一核先把資料處理
完了呢?它就閒置在那裡了吧

: 這樣作你可以同時透過網路及同一台機器平行。
一般來說網路節點及大型主機共用的情況,是將MPI和OpenMP合寫在一起
變成hybrid. 不過現在OpenMP也開始增加網路節點溝通的API了,MPI反
之也想增加SMP的API, 所以以後界限會愈來愈模糊,甚至合併

--
http://cardassian.blogspot.com/

--
Tags: Linux

All Comments

單機雙核心可以灌mpich or mpich2嗎?

Carol avatar
By Carol
at 2008-11-16T14:03
※ 引述《onionys (.)》之銘言: : 另一個附加的疑問就是,灌mpich的時候就要事現灌好有支援mpich的complier mpich 的程式要用 mpicc 去編才會成功吧? at.at 整個過程應該是: 用 gcc/icc 編 mpich/mpich2 -andgt; 用 mpicc 去 ...

windows xp 可以讀 unix硬碟嗎

Ula avatar
By Ula
at 2008-11-16T13:59
因為不小心 把公司unix系統的檔案給刪掉了 (rm -r.....) 在網路上收尋到一些檔案救援的軟體 但大多是給windows os用的 有找到一個軟體 R-studio 號稱可以recover ufs 檔案系統的資料 於是想到 若可以把unix硬碟 接到PC (windows os) 就可以用此 ...

單機雙核心可以灌mpich or mpich2嗎?

Poppy avatar
By Poppy
at 2008-11-16T13:48
※ 引述《ICBM ( .)》之銘言: : ※ 引述《Adama (So Say We All.)》之銘言: : : 記得不會,還是要自己寫兩個核心之間的溝通 : : 你的情況比較適合用OpenMP, 它的語法很簡單 : : 而且GCC直接內建OpenMP的library ...

請問AIX,如何修改一個帳號的預設群組及支援群組?

Olga avatar
By Olga
at 2008-11-16T13:36
請問AIX,如何修改一個帳號的預設群組及支援群組? 在UNIX及LINUX,變更一個帳號群組的指令是使用usermod 並且配合指令的參數,可以設定(或修改) 第一個群組及其它群組 ex: usermod -g grp01 -G grp02,grp03 user01 -g :後面接 group nam ...

suse10 開機無法進入圖形介面

Blanche avatar
By Blanche
at 2008-11-16T12:22
※ 引述《WOWAalice (就是愛吃吃吃)》之銘言: : 各位前輩好 我是最近接觸linux的新手 : suse10 我是以圖形介面安裝 : 安裝完成後也以圖形介面的方式重開機多次 都可正常使用 : 不過在我安裝網路晶片驅動 以及 關機後外接網路卡和顯示卡換槽後 : (單純是調整卡片間的位置) : 以上動 ...